Changes to logging - nothing (other than some parts of pc.c) uses the global pclog anymore (and logs will be almost empty (until the base set logging flags is agreed upon);

Fixes to various hard disk controllers;
Added the Packard Bell PB640;
Fixed the InPort mouse emulation - now it works correctly on Windows NT 3.1;
Removed the status window and the associated variables;
Completely removed the Green B 486 machine;
Fixed the MDSI Genius;
Fixed the single-sided 5.25" floppy drive;
Ported a CPU-related commit from VARCem.
